1.0 out of 5 stars Not worth it for an adult purchase!!!, December 26, 2008
This review is from: 5 Mp Digital Camera (Electronics)
This camera only takes a good picture if you are close, the subjects are not moving, and by holding the camera still after some seconds of taking the picture! When you take a picture from afar and zoom in the picture on the screen looks good, but when you print out the picture it's pretty much garbage! I think I paid $40.00 for this camera and I bought it for my mom as a Christmas gift in 2007. Not a good gift at all for an adult and I actually bought her a new camera this year as a replacement! It would be great for a child to play around with maybe but not for an adult. I felt soo bad when I found out how difficult this camera is to operate. Another minus is when you use the flash it a takes LONG time to take the next picture. My suggestion is to pay a little more for the Kodak Easy Share that camera is much better than this one and it's not too expensive.

3.0 out of 5 stars excellent zoom, not so good for close up photos, August 24, 2009
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: 5 Mp Digital Camera (Electronics)
This camera has quite the zoom and is excellent if you're taking pictures of something 1000 to 1500 feet away, however, if you're wanting to take pictures of coins, the 8x zoom will cause the pictures to be blurry if you're going to take one big enough to try and make out the details of the coin, even if the camera is absolutely still. I tried looking in the manual to see how to fix it, and increasing the photo size from 2 megapixels to 5 (which should help with minimally blurry pictures) did very little to clear the pictures up. In other words, the only way to clear up blurry pictures of coins on this camera is to hold the camera so high up above the coin that you can barely make out any detail on the coin.

In summary, while this is a great camera, it is only great for taking distance photos, the 6 inch closeups taken on this camera are horribly blurry, if you're looking to take pictures of you're kids from a couple hundred feet away so they don't know you're taking a picture of them, this is the perfect stealth camera for that, especially since the flash, by default, is off, since unless the room is pretty dark, you don't need the flash, but if you're wanting to take pictures of coins or any other object that you really need to zoom in close on, I recommend the HP Photosmart M437 5MP Digital Camera with 3x Optical Zoom
